Why Is Radon Testing Important?

Radon is irradiated gas that occurs naturally from the decay of uranium and radium in the ground. It is colorless, odorless, and tasteless, which makes it difficult to detect without specialized instruments.

The health risks associated with radon exposure are mainly related to the inhalation of radon gas and the decay products it produces. When inhaled, radon can endanger lung tissue and augment the risk of contracting lung cancer. Per the World Health Organization (WHO), radon is the second leading culprit of lung cancer after cigarettes and is responsible for nearly 15% of lung cancer fatalities worldwide.

Where Inside The Household Is Radon Most Commonly Lurking?

The likelihood of radon exposure rises in particular geographical areas due to the geological composition of the area. Certain areas contain higher concentrations of radon in the soil and rock, resulting in a greater likelihood of radon penetrating houses and buildings. However, it is suggested to perform radon testing for every residence, regardless of the location or construction style, to guarantee that occupants are not at hazard of exposure.

Any home that sits directly on the ground is at risk to increased concentrations of radon gas. Certain areas of a house that come into contact with the ground carry the most significant likelihood of experiencing unsafe levels of radon, such as cellars, crawl spaces, and slab-on-grade bases. Radon can permeate foundation cracks, partitions, and floors, accumulating to elevated concentrations within these confined spaces.

Subterranean wells have the potential to develop an accumulation of radon gas, which can mix with water and become released whenever the water is used. Some construction materials, such as cinder blocks and drywall, may contain radon and can build up within your home gradually. Radon testing from us typically consists of:

  • Placement of radon test devices: A proficient inspector will place one or more radon testing devices on the bottom level of your house, such as the cellar or crawlspace. These devices are left as is for a certain amount of time, typically between two days to a week, depending on the kind of device used.
  • Measurement of radon levels: The radon testing devices gather air samples, which are subsequently examined in a laboratory to ascertain the typical radon level in your residence.
  • Reporting of results: Pillar to Post™ will supply a detailed report of the radon inspection results following the conclusion of the laboratory analysis. The report will encompass the typical radon level in your house and any suggested next steps if the levels exceed the EPA's suggested threshold.

It's crucial to note that radon levels can vary over a period of time, so conducting a radon home inspection at minimum every two years is advisable. Additionally, we recommend conducting a follow-up test in the event that the preliminary test results indicate higher levels of radon to confirm the findings and ascertain if mitigation is necessary.
